117.info
人生若只如初见

java redis集群怎么配置

要配置Java Redis集群,你需要执行以下步骤:

  1. 首先,确保你已经安装了Redis并且启动了Redis服务器。

  2. 在Java项目中,你需要添加Redis客户端的依赖。你可以使用Jedis、Lettuce等常用的Java Redis客户端。

  3. 创建一个Redis集群的配置对象。例如,使用Jedis客户端:

    JedisPoolConfig jedisPoolConfig = new JedisPoolConfig();
    jedisPoolConfig.setMaxTotal(100);
    jedisPoolConfig.setMaxIdle(20);
    jedisPoolConfig.setMinIdle(5);
    
    Set jedisClusterNodes = new HashSet<>();
    jedisClusterNodes.add(new HostAndPort("127.0.0.1", 7000));
    jedisClusterNodes.add(new HostAndPort("127.0.0.1", 7001));
    jedisClusterNodes.add(new HostAndPort("127.0.0.1", 7002));
    
    JedisCluster jedisCluster = new JedisCluster(jedisClusterNodes, jedisPoolConfig);
    
  4. 现在,你可以使用JedisCluster对象执行各种Redis操作。例如:

    jedisCluster.set("key", "value");
    String value = https://www.yisu.com/ask/jedisCluster.get("key");
    

这样就配置好了Java Redis集群。请注意,以上示例假设你的Redis集群包含三个节点,分别运行在本地的7000、7001和7002端口。请根据你自己的实际情况修改主机和端口的值。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e239AzsLAg5TDFI.html

推荐文章

  • java连接redis集群方式有哪些

    Java连接Redis集群的方式有以下几种: 使用Jedis Cluster:Jedis是Redis官方推荐的Java客户端之一,它内置了对Redis集群的支持。可以通过创建JedisCluster对象来...

  • redis集群客户端java实现的方法是什么

    在Java中实现Redis集群客户端,可以使用Jedis Cluster库。Jedis Cluster是Jedis库的扩展,专门用于与Redis集群进行交互。
    以下是使用Jedis Cluster实现Redi...

  • java怎么使用redis实现分布式锁

    在Java中使用Redis实现分布式锁可以通过以下步骤: 引入Redis相关的依赖,例如Jedis或Lettuce。 创建一个Redis连接池或连接工厂,用于获取Redis连接。 使用Redis...

  • java怎么连接redis集群

    要连接Redis集群,您需要使用Java的Redis客户端库。以下是一个使用Jedis库连接Redis集群的示例代码:
    import redis.clients.jedis.HostAndPort;
    impor...

  • linux ftp服务怎么搭建

    要搭建Linux FTP服务,你需要按照以下步骤进行操作: 安装FTP服务器软件。常见的FTP服务器软件有vsftpd、ProFTPD和Pure-FTPd等。以Ubuntu为例,可以使用以下命令...

  • docker重启后数据丢失怎么恢复

    如果在Docker重启后发生数据丢失,以下是一些可能的解决方案: 检查数据卷:首先,确保你的数据是存储在Docker数据卷中而不是容器内部。容器内部的数据将不会在容...

  • mongodb怎么每天备份数据库

    要每天备份MongoDB数据库,可以使用以下方法: 使用mongodump命令自动备份: 创建一个备份脚本,并使用mongodump命令来备份数据库。例如,创建一个名为backup.sh...

  • rocketmq怎么保证消息不丢

    RocketMQ提供了多种方式来保证消息不丢失: 同步刷盘:在消息发送时,可以选择同步刷盘模式,即消息发送成功后,会等待消息写入磁盘后再返回发送结果。这样可以确...